【APP测试-内存测试】大鹏一日同风起,扶摇直上九万里。这篇文章主要讲述APP测试-内存测试相关的知识,希望能为你提供帮助。
1.adb shell cat /proc/meminfo 获取内存情况
文章图片
2.adb shell dumpsys meminfo 包名 获取单个应用内存情况
adb shell dumpsys meminfo com.douban.frod
静态数据
文章图片
测试时先记录上一次值,与下一次值对比,结果才有意义
文章图片
内存分析就是不同版本之间做对比 3.启动monitor
路径:android-sdk-macosx/tools/lib/monitor.bat
文章图片
4.采集内存
文章图片
文章图片
文章图片
文章图片
文章图片
文章图片
文章图片
文章图片
5.分析内存
MemoryAnalyzer用来分析hprof文件
文章图片
下载地址:https://www.eclipse.org/mat/downloads.php
文章图片
安装成功后
文章图片
将文件导入提示异常原因
文章图片
文章图片
文章图片
文章图片
文章图片
添加历史记录
文章图片
文章图片
文章图片
新添加一个文件
文章图片
文章图片
文章图片
文章图片
查看每个对象
文章图片
文章图片
文章图片
文章图片
简单了解,一般开发不会改GPU的问题
推荐阅读
- Android学习03
- android开发实战-记账本APP
- 寒假学习进度三——安卓的一些基本组件
- 如何在Windows或Linux中创建端口监听器–方便进行连接测试
- 用于中间件/WebSphere管理的Linux命令
- Linux中的Crontab –带有实时示例和工具
- 有用的Linux查找系统管理员命令
- 如何在线创建应用程序架构图()
- 如何在CentOS 6.x上安装/升级PHP-FPM 5.6